Mr. Coburn is a shareholder of Richards Brandt Miller Nelson. He counsels and represents design professionals, owners, contractors, and subcontractors regarding design/construction transactions, dispute resolution, and government affairs. Mr. Coburn has maintained an active mediation/arbitration practice since 1985.  He has an AV rating with Martindale-Hubbell and was selected for inclusion in 2007, 2008, 2009 and 2010 Mountain States Super Lawyers.
